  85. }
  86. /*
  87. * Snoop SM MADs for port info and P_Key table sets, so we can
  88. * synthesize LID change and P_Key change events.
  89. */
  90. static void smp_snoop(struct ib_device *ibdev,
  91. u8 port_num,
  92. struct ib_mad *mad)
  93. {
  94. struct ib_event event;
  95. if ((m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== IB_MGMT_CLASS_SUBN_LID_ROUTED ||
  96. m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== IB_MGMT_CLASS_SUBN_DIRECTED_ROUTE) &&
  97. mad->mad_hdr.method == IB_MGMT_METHOD_SET) {
  98. if (mad->mad_hdr.attr_id == IB_SMP_ATTR_PORT_INFO) {
  99. struct ib_port_info *pinfo =
  100. (struct ib_port_info *) ((struct ib_smp *) mad)->data;
  101. mthca_update_rate(to_mdev(ibdev), port_num);
  102. update_sm_ah(to_mdev(ibdev), port_num,
  103. be16_to_cpu(pinfo->sm_lid),
  104. pinfo->neighbormtu_mastersmsl & 0xf);
  105. event.device = ibdev;
  106. event.element.port_num = port_num;
  107. if (pinfo->clientrereg_resv_subnetto & 0x80)
  108. event.event = IB_EVENT_CLIENT_REREGISTER;
  109. else
  110. event.event = IB_EVENT_LID_CHANGE;
  111. ib_dispatch_event(&event);
  112. }
  113. if (mad->mad_hdr.attr_id == IB_SMP_ATTR_PKEY_TABLE) {
  114. event.device = ibdev;
  115. event.event = IB_EVENT_PKEY_CHANGE;
  116. event.element.port_num = port_num;
  117. ib_dispatch_event(&event);
  118. }
  119. }
  120. }

  161. }
  162. int mthca_process_mad(struct ib_device *ibdev,
  163. int mad_flags,
  164. u8 port_num,
  165. struct ib_wc *in_wc,
  166. struct ib_grh *in_grh,
  167. struct ib_mad *in_mad,
  168. struct ib_mad *out_mad)
  169. {
  170. int err;
  171. u8 status;
  172. u16 slid = in_wc ? in_wc->slid : be16_to_cpu(IB_LID_PERMISSIVE);
  173. /* Forward locally generated traps to the SM */
  174.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.method == IB_MGMT_METHOD_TRAP &&
  175. slid == 0) {
  176. forward_trap(to_mdev(ibdev), port_num, in_mad);
  177.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S | IB_MAD_RESULT_CONSUMED;
  178. }
  179. /*
  180. * Only handle SM gets, sets and trap represses for SM class
  181. *
  182. * Only handle PMA and Mellanox vendor-specific class gets and
  183. * sets for other classes.
  184. */
  185.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== IB_MGMT_CLASS_SUBN_LID_ROUTED ||
  186. in_m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== IB_MGMT_CLASS_SUBN_DIRECTED_ROUTE) {
  187.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.method != IB_MGMT_METHOD_GET &&
  188. in_mad->mad_hdr.method != IB_MGMT_METHOD_SET &&
  189. in_mad->mad_hdr.method != IB_MGMT_METHOD_TRAP_REPRESS)
  190.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S;
  191. /*
  192. * Don't process SMInfo queries or vendor-specific
  193. * MADs -- the SMA can't handle them.
  194. */
  195.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.attr_id == IB_SMP_ATTR_SM_INFO ||
  196. ((in_mad->mad_hdr.attr_id & IB_SMP_ATTR_VENDOR_MASK) ==
  197. IB_SMP_ATTR_VENDOR_MASK))
  198.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S;
  199. } else if (in_m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== IB_MGMT_CLASS_PERF_MGMT ||
  200. in_m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== MTHCA_VENDOR_CLASS1 ||
  201. in_m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== MTHCA_VENDOR_CLASS2) {
  202.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.method != IB_MGMT_METHOD_GET &&
  203. in_mad->mad_hdr.method != IB_MGMT_METHOD_SET)
  204.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S;
  205. } else
  206.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S;
  207. err = mthca_MAD_IFC(to_mdev(ibdev),
  208. mad_flags & IB_MAD_IGNORE_MKEY,
  209. mad_flags & IB_MAD_IGNORE_BKEY,
  210. port_num, in_wc, in_grh, in_mad, out_mad,
  211. &status);
  212. if (err) {
  213. mthca_err(to_mdev(ibdev), "MAD_IFC failed\n");
  214. return IB_MAD_RESULT_FAILURE;
  215. }
  216. if (status == MTHCA_CMD_STAT_BAD_PKT)
  217.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S;
  218. if (status) {
  219. mthca_err(to_mdev(ibdev), "MAD_IFC returned status %02x\n",
  220. status);
  221. return IB_MAD_RESULT_FAILURE;
  222. }
  223. if (!out_mad->mad_hdr.status) {
  224. smp_snoop(ibdev, port_num, in_mad);
  225. node_desc_override(ibdev, out_mad);
  226. }
  227. /* set return bit in status of directed route responses */
  228.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.mgmt_class == IB_MGMT_CLASS_SUBN_DIRECTED_ROUTE)
  229. out_mad->mad_hdr.status |= cpu_to_be16(1 << 15);
  230. if (in_mad->mad_hdr.method == IB_MGMT_METHOD_TRAP_REPRESS)
  231. /* no response for trap repress */
  232.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S | IB_MAD_RESULT_CONSUMED;
  233. return IB_MAD_RESULT_SUCCESS | IB_MAD_RESULT_REPLY;
